We have curated some useful tips to help one plan for a safe Leh Ladakh bike trip:

1. The very essential tools: One should always be prepared for the worst especially on such a dangerous adventure. Such essentials tools are really important in case of the breakdown of the bike which is a very common scenario due to bad roads. Essentials tools include Bike toolkit, a few flashlights, tyre repair kit, empty bottles for carrying petrol, air pump, extra tyre, jump start cables etc. as it is commonly said ‘Prevention is always better than cure’. One should be prepared with all the tools.

2. Vital Documents: Generally while planning a Ladakh trip, in the excitement we forget about the various documents we should carry. Missing documents can hamper the trip in a very serious way. Documents such as bike certificates, pollution papers, insurance certificates, driving license etc. are a must.

3. Spare parts: ‘Extra is always better’. We generally crib ourselves or our mothers for giving us extra stuff for trips. However, we thank them later because that extra stuff is a boon to us. Spare parts such as duplicate keys, oil for the engine, tuber for the clutch, extra headlights etc are a must to keep.



Some additional tips to ensure you have a smooth Leh Ladakh Trip:

While riding a bike, it is very common to feel overwhelmed. Travellers live for such exotic bike rides. However, it is not as simple as it seems. Here are some trips for the bike riders to help them have a safe trip:

1. It is always advised to drive slowly, as the road to Leh Ladakh is very tough and tough. There will be a number of speed breakers in between, and hence one should always drive at a very nominal speed.

2. The real-time to visit Ladakh is during winters when the city is covered with snow. However, everything is a flaw and so does the snow bed city has. Riding through the snow gives traction which can result in accidents. It is advised that all the travellers go slow and enjoy the journey.

3. While traveling to Ladakh on bike, one very frequently encounters water bodies. It is highly advisable to test the waters before crossing such water bodies. There are times when the water bodies are deep and it is really important to check the depth of the water bodies to avoid any mishap.

4. During heavy snow, the gear tends to get jammed. It is highly advised to keep the gear engaged regularly.
